Numbering symbol connection points

Right-click a symbol in the drawing and select Connection points. In the dialog window enter the connection point numbers. After you have confirmed the dialog (by the OK button) you can use the mouse to adjust positions of the connection points numbers in the drawing. Saving positions of connection points to the library

Solar Farm Earthing Design and Modelling Guide

Each row of the solar panel array equipment and support structures is bonded to the main earth system either at each end or in some designs a continuous copper earth cable will be run from end-to-end of a row either above or below ground

Workflow : Cable routing with ConnectCAD

Insert drop points: Place drop points in walls, ceilings, and floors as applicable. Define 3D cable routing: Use the Cable Route tool to draw networks of cable paths. The XY mode (horizontal) and the Z mode (vertical) allow creation of cable paths in the proper orientation and elevation.

How much space does a photovoltaic module occupy?

Photovoltaic modules installed on a sloping roof or facade occupy an area of approximately 8 m2/kWp. Photovoltaic modules installed on the ground or on a flat surface occupy an area of approximately 20 m2/kWp, avoiding shading between the rows of modules.
